METHOD FOR PRODUCING FOOD MOUSSES

The invention relates to a method for producing an expanded food system, comprising a step of injecting, into an initial composition, a treatment gas comprising CO.sub.2 and N.sub.2O at a treatment pressure, characterized in that the treatment gas also comprises argon, and where the partial pressure of the CO.sub.2 in the mixture is preferably lower than or equal to 4 bar, and more preferably lower than or equal to 3 bar of CO.sub.2.

Preparing and Storing a Free Flowing Frozen Supplementary Product
20190307148 · 2019-10-10 ·

An apparatus for manufacturing cryogenically frozen supplementary beads, including a freezing chamber configured to contain a cryogenic liquid, at least one feed tray overlying the freezing chamber arranged and adapted to receive a liquid composition from a delivery source, the at least one feed tray having a plurality of orifices for the discharge of uniformly sized droplets of the liquid composition from the at least one feed tray, whereby the droplets are delivered by gravity into the freezing chamber there-below to form frozen beads, at least one clean-in-place structure, and a conveyor belt assembly comprising a conveyor belt, wherein at least a portion of the conveyor belt is positioned proximate a bottom of the freezing chamber such that the conveyor belt is positioned to receive frozen beads onto the conveyor belt.

Liquid nitrogen dispenser for frozen treats
10398153 · 2019-09-03 ·

A liquid nitrogen dispenser for frozen treats comprises an anodized mount, an anodized cover attached onto the anodized mount, an inlet integrated into the anodized cover, an outlet integrated into the anodized cover, a dispensing tube, a primary flow valve mounted in between the anodized cover and the anodized mount and in fluid communication with the inlet and the outlet, a phase separator externally mounted to the anodized cover and in fluid communication with the outlet by the dispensing tube, an access hole traversing through the anodized cover, an annular gasket penetrating the access hole and peripherally pressed against the anodized cover and an insulating layer positioned around the primary flow valve, mounted across the anodized cover and pressed in between the anodized cover and the annular gasket.

Beverages Containing Rare Sugars

Zero- and reduced-calorie frozen carbonated beverages comprising rare sugars are provided herein. The beverages contain a freezing point depressant composition comprising at least one rare sugar and, optionally, one or more other freezing point depressant compounds. Frozen carbonated beverages comprising natural high potency sweeteners and rare sugars with sugar-like characteristics are also provided, wherein the natural high potency sweetener and rare sugars are present in particular weight ratios. Methods of preparing the frozen carbonated beverages are also provided.

PRODUCTION OF A FOOD PRODUCT

A process for producing a food product comprises the following process steps: a) introducing ice cream into a cup, so that the ice cream occupies a lower region of the cup, b) introducing a specified quantity of liquid coolant into a metering container, c) after completion of process steps a) and b), introducing the coolant from the metering container into the cup, so that the coolant cools a top side of the ice cream in the cup, and d) after completion of process step c), introducing an at least partially melted garnishing substance into the cup, so that a solid garnishing layer composed of the garnishing substance is formed on the top side of the ice cream as a result of hardening of the garnishing substance.

Device and method for dosing cryogenic liquid

Systems and methods of producing a frozen food product include dosing ingredients with a liquefied gas while mixing the ingredients using self-cleaning interlocking beaters. The beaters are optionally also disposed to clean a container in which the ingredients are frozen. The rate and amount of cooling is controlled by measuring the quantity of liquid nitrogen, measuring viscosity of the frozen food product, measuring temperature, and/or the like.
